Matboards


A matboard, also known as a mat or mount board, is often selected to sit in between an artwork and its frame. Matboards are utilised for both preservation and aesthetic needs. A matboard can protect the art from environmental harm such as humidity. It does this by creating a small space, or air gap, between the artwork and the glass. Matboards are also used for embellishment and creating visual breaks between the art and frame elements, and links to the surrounding environment.
